A 20-foot ladder is leaned against a wall. If the base of the ladder is 8 feet from the wall, how high up on the wall will the ladder reach? Round the answer to the nearest tenth.

Question options:

21.5 ft


18.3 ft


15.7 ft


19.1 ft

1 Answer

1 vote

Answer:


18.3\ ft

Explanation:

we know that

Applying the Pythagoras theorem

see the attached figure to better understand the problem


h^(2)=20^(2)-8^(2) \\ \\ h^(2)=400-64\\h^(2)=336\\ \\h=√(336) \\ \\h=18.3\ ft
